WORKS Minister Francis Awesa has called on State agencies to protect and uphold the laws of the country.
Awesa said state institutions and individuals in positions of authority were expected to protect the rule of law at all times.
He said the lack of proactive action by the Univeristy of Technology and police in Lae had resulted in the death of a student and destruction to millions of taxpayer-funded properties.
“As a direct result of the Unitech situation, there is now highly volatile ethnic tension building up and that is not in the best interest of PNG.
“This is exactly what I’ve been saying of being responsible citizens and to protect our constitution.”
